UPSC CSE Prelims 2024: 10 Tips to Ace It on the First Attempt
1. Strategic Plan: Don't rush in! Create a study plan allocating time for each subject based on its weightage in the exam.
2. Syllabus Inside Out: Deeply understand the UPSC syllabus. This will guide your preparation and ensure you cover all relevant topics.
3. Strong Foundation: Build a strong foundation with NCERT textbooks. NCERT forms the base for most subjects in the UPSC syllabus.
4. Previous Years' Papers: Analyze previous years' papers to understand the exam pattern, recurring themes, and question difficulty.
5. Master the Art of Elimination: UPSC heavily uses negative marking. Practice eliminating clearly wrong options to avoid guesswork.
6. Time Management is Key: Practice mock tests to develop time management skills and boost exam temperament.
7. Answer Writing Practice: Regularly practice writing concise and clear answers following the UPSC format.
8. Current Affairs Guru: Stay updated on current events through reliable sources.
9. CSAT - Don't Neglect: Don't underestimate the importance of the CSAT paper. Prepare effectively for this qualifying section.
10. Well-being Matters: The UPSC journey is a marathon. Prioritize your physical and mental health for sustained focus and motivation.
